Keyword Research

Keyword research is an essential part of local seo ranking because it helps you to know what people are looking for in your local area. It also assists in avoiding making your site optimized for terms that don't bring in relevant searchers. If you provide local services, you might avoid targeting specific search terms such as "dog grooming."

Raw search volume data is one of the most basic types of keyword research. These data are available on websites such as Ubersuggest which allows you to search for any keyword and term in your area.

Another method for local keyword research is to use a tool that allows you to analyze the keywords of your competitors. For example, Semrush's Organic Research tool allows you to analyze the keywords of rival sites and find out which are driving the most traffic.

These tools will help you narrow down the keywords that are the most relevant to your campaign and help you optimize your website to be optimized for those keywords. These tools can also provide you with an excellent understanding of the keywords used in your competitors' area and how you can compete against them.

Once you've compiled your list of possible keywords then it's time to integrate the findings into your website. You can add the keywords to your Google Business Profile or to the content of your website.

Link Building

When it comes to local SEO links are the best method to ensure that your site is to be ranked highly in results. However, finding high-quality links can be a problem.

Although it might appear that linking is all about the quantity of links, Gifford says that the most important thing is to concentrate on getting relevant and high-quality links from a variety of sites. This includes content marketing websites that are within the same geographical region as you and industry-specific sites with an audience in your area.

Your website is a great place to begin. You can make resource pages that other businesses might consider useful and would like to link to.  seo for local builders  can also create blog posts, FAQ pages, or a blogroll that features other local businesses you admire.

Another good idea is to develop connections with local entrepreneurs in the area. These relationships can help you gain referrals from other local businesses, which could boost your company's visibility and bring in more customers.

You may also want to consider collaborating with local bloggers and newspapers to feature local restaurants and events. They may not have as many fans as national news outlets but they're still relevant to the market you want to reach.

It is also crucial to keep track of your company's NAP (name and address) across all channels and websites. The spelling, address, and phone number discrepancies can negatively affect your local search ranking.

Google Business Manager, previously Google My Business, is an excellent method to make sure your company is properly listed.
